Output ecb331ca5e9e8648fccb276dfcbc15c9e2ffd53c2f6aa7b00dee018682e933d6:1

value
1601963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75b3f5ee6c21ba1a7c402128187bca3e1a776cf OP_EQUAL
address
3MKiWn4G6X89u3g89tE7Kq425iUF8ydVZu
transaction
ecb331ca5e9e8648fccb276dfcbc15c9e2ffd53c2f6aa7b00dee018682e933d6
spent
true